If your coil packs are going that soon it maybe worthwhile checking the plug gaps.... 0.7mm on a mapped car (thanks Mark ;D)

Had a Leon FR in a while back for a K03 hybrid and the plug gaps on that were 1mm!!! needless to say when the mapping started the coil packs started failing big time where they had been trying to get a spark across a 1mm gap....

Coil packs are prone to failure but ensuring your plug gaps (and general condition of plugs of course) are right will help prolong their life...
